Verse of the Day – Galatians 6:7-8 KJV

Be not deceived; God is not mocked:  for whatsoever a man soweth, that shall he also reap.  For he that soweth to his flesh shall of the flesh reap corruption; but he that soweth to the Spirit shall of the Spirit reap life everlasting.

Verse of the Day – 1 Peter 1:24 KJV

For all flesh is as grass, and all the glory of man as the flower of grass.  The grass withereth. and the flower thereof falleth away:  But the word of the Lord endureth forever.  And this the word which by the gospel is preached unto you.

Verse of the Day – Acts 1:8 KJV

But ye shall receive power, after that the Holy Ghost is come upon you:  and ye shall be witnesses unto me both in Jerusalem, and in all of Judea, and in Samaria, and unto the uttermost part of the earth.

Verse of the Day – John 13:34-35 KJV

A new commandment I give unto you, That ye love one another; as I have loved you, that ye also love one another.  By this shall all men know that ye are my disciples, if ye have love one to another.

Verse of the Day – 2 Timothy 3:16-17 KJV

All scripture is given by inspiration of God, and is profitable for doctrine, for reproof, for correction, for instruction in righteousness.  That the man of God may be perfect thoroughly furnished unto all good works.

Verse of the Day – Galatians 2:20 KJV

I am crucified with Christ:  nevertheless I live; yet not I, but Christ liveth in me:  and the life which I now live in the flesh I live by the faith of the Son of God, who loved me, and gave himself for me.

Verse of the Day – Hebrews 12:2 KJV

Looking unto Jesus the author and finisher of our faith; who for the joy that was set before him endured the cross, despising the shame, and is set down at the right hand of the throne of God.
